NEW YORK – The UN Security Council unanimously adopted Resolution 2819 (2026), extending the Libya sanctions regime and the Panel of Experts' mandate until August 2027. The resolution maintains measures against illicit petroleum exports and continues the arms embargo to bolster regional stability. The measures, first imposed in 2011 following violent repression during protests against the Qadhafi Government, were extended through the unanimous…
